Appropriate Preposition:

  • Triumph over ( জয় করা ) Jim and Della triumphed over their poverty.
  • End in ( শেষ হওয়া ) All his plans ended in smoke.
  • Zest for ( অনুরাগ ) She has no zest for music.
  • Divide into ( বিভক্ত করা (অংশ) ) It was divided into several parts.
  • Subject to ( শর্তাধীন ) This is subject to approval of the committee.
  • Absent from ( অনুপস্থিত ) Rifat was absent from college.

Idioms:

  • All but ( প্রায় ) The poor villagers are all but ruined.
  • Fish in a troubled water ( এলোমোলো অবস্থায় সুযোগ নেওয়া ) He made a lot of money by fishing in a troubled water.
  • queer go ( অদ্ভুত ব্যপার )
  • Man of straw ( অপদার্থ লোক ) We do not care a fig for a man of straw like him.
  • At large ( স্বাধীন ) The anti-socials are still at large.
  • pound of flesh ( এক চুল এদিক ওদিক নয় )
